Jewelry is generally well-received.

img

Unless you’re celebrating someone with boxes and boxes of jewelry, most people will be excited to receive necklaces, bracelets, or some earrings. Also, jewelry isn’t even limited to any one gender, either. While getting a necklace for your loved one used to be understood as a one-way street (men getting necklaces for women), solid gold or silver necklaces and bracelets are worn by men, women non-binary folks these days. If you think that a solid gold bracelet is both too rich for your blood and makes a statement of commitment you might not be ready for, don’t worry. You can get something far simpler that still celebrates a special day. It doesn’t have to be emerald or diamond necklaces, although sterling silver gemstone necklaces will make an unforgettable impression if that’s what you’re going for. Opt for sterling silver stud earrings, no emeralds. Simple silver or solid gold studs or pendants will be impressive but not over the top and will remind your loved one or family member of you every time they look in the mirror.

Have you thought of subscription boxes?

img

Another option is to think about giving a gift that keeps giving. That is, sign your loved one up for a subscription box that will, quite literally, send them a new gift each month. You can find every kind of subscription box you can imagine these days—everything from the cheese of the month to Star Wars-themed boxes, and many come at affordable prices, especially considering what you’re getting. Got a big reader? Get a book of the month box. A loved one who’s a gamer? Get a video game-themed box. Women and men of any age can enjoy these best sellers. Plus, they’re just personal enough to be a great gift for your mom, your romantic partner, or your strategic partner at work. A lot of people across the U.S. are opting for subscription boxes these days.
